How do I get a CDL to drive in West Virginia?
West Virginia DMV issues CDLs. Mountain driving experience is valuable for the Appalachian region. You'll pass the written knowledge tests for your Commercial Learner's Permit, complete ELDT-registered training, then pass the CDL skills test.
